translation

[/trænzˈleɪʃən/]
nounfemininepl: translations
tradução
1. The process of converting text or speech from one language to another
The translation of the novel took six months.
A tradução do romance levou seis meses.
2. A written or spoken rendering of the meaning of a word, sentence, or text in another language
I need a translation of this document into Spanish.
Preciso de uma tradução deste documento para o espanhol.
3. The action or process of moving something from one place to another
The translation of the artwork to the new museum was carefully planned.
A transferência da obra de arte para o novo museu foi cuidadosamente planejada.
4. In mathematics and physics: a transformation that moves every point a constant distance in a specified direction
A translation shifts the entire figure without rotation or reflection.
Uma translação desloca a figura inteira sem rotação ou reflexão.
